Output 10cb8736552e52794c7665aa5a60695bed0af0256346192e48e85d0426291240:2

value
17889890
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890eb072e2bcdd5d042a0dbe4b09b019443b876a OP_EQUAL
address
3EBi6T9pREbYJkqAFLpNektVzLZrKxQUWo
transaction
10cb8736552e52794c7665aa5a60695bed0af0256346192e48e85d0426291240
spent
true